About RCM Wealth Advisors
RCM Wealth Advisors is an independent, employee-owned boutique firm that offers a wide array of financial services. Our expert staff comes from a variety of backgrounds, with experience at large financial organizations across the globe, yet we all have one thing in common: The belief that the financial services industry should be founded on trust and accountability. What Is the Cost of Living Near Chicago?

Understanding the cost of living near Chicago is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at RCM Wealth Advisors.
Chicago's Cost of Living Index is approximately 106.9 (6.9% more expensive than US average; 14.0% more than IL average). Major US city, housing varies greatly by neighborhood but can be high, extensive CTA transit. When planning your budget based on a salary from RCM Wealth Advisors, consider these typical monthly expenses:
Expense Category Estimated Monthly Cost Key Considerations / Notes
Housing (1-BR Apt Rent) $1,700 - $2,600+ A significant portion of RCM Wealth Advisors salary. Location choices impact this heavily.
Utilities (Basic) $140 - $230 Electricity, Heating, Cooling, Water etc.
Public Transportation $105 (CTA 30-day pass) Essential for most commuters; car ownership is costly.
Groceries (Single Person) $430 - $640 Can be higher with more dining out or specialty stores.
Personal & Leisure $450 - $800+ Dining out, entertainment, shopping. Highly variable.
Healthcare (Individual) $400 - $750+ Varies significantly by plan & employer contribution.
Subtotal (Excluding Taxes) $3,225 - $5,025+ This subtotal does not include income taxes (federal, state, local), which can significantly impact your take-home pay.
